Problems solved by technology

[0002] The driving mode of existing bicycle all is that both feet are pedaled hard downwards, in order to facilitate the straightening of both feet, the position of the seat is generally all higher, therefore, there is inconvenience for the cyclist to get on and off, and the The high center of gravity leads to unstable driving and easy falls
If the pedaling method with both feet stretched forward is adopted, the height of the seat can be reduced to solve the above-mentioned deficiencies, but this problem has not been effectively solved
At present, there are mainly the following types of front drive methods for bicycles: one is that the pedal plate is close to the front wheel, and the rear wheel is driven by a chain, which has the disadvantages of too long chain and low transmission efficiency; the second is to directly drive the front wheel, The rear wheel steering structure has the disadvantage of not conforming to people's riding habits; the third is the structure in which the feet directly drive the front axle, which has the disadvantage that the feet hinder the front wheel steering; the fourth is that the pedal plate uses a universal The joint-driven structure of the front wheels has the disadvantage that the front wheels are not stable and the steering is not flexible due to the uneven speed of the universal joint.

Embodiment Construction

[0014] The present invention will be further described below in conjunction with drawings and embodiments.

[0015] like figure 1 Shown, front fork (1) and front fork vertical tube (2) are one, and steering gear (3) is installed on the front fork vertical tube by its axle and rotates together with front fork. The universal ring gear (4) is sleeved on the front fork vertical tube, and the bevel gear at its lower end meshes with the steering gear. Chain wheel (11) is coaxial with steering gear, and chain (13) is housed on it, and chain is connected with front-wheel (16) transmission by the flywheel (14), front wheel shaft (15) of front wheel shaft. The front fork bushing (8) is connected with the frame (10), and the driving gear (7) and transition gear (5) are installed in it. The upper bevel gear of the universal ring gear (4) is located in the front fork bushing and passes through the transition gear Mesh with driving gear, and driving gear is connected with pedal (6). Abstract

The invention relates to a front-wheel-driven steering bicycle. A front fork standpipe of the bicycle is sleeved with a universal gear ring, the universal gear ring can rotate by taking the front fork standpipe as an axis, a bicycle frame is provided with a fixed gear wheel, the fixed gear wheel and the universal gear ring are engaged and connected with pedals, a front fork is provided with a steering gear wheel, and the steering gear wheel and the universal gear ring are engaged and connected with a flywheel of a front axle through a chain. During running of the bicycle, the pedals drive the universal gear ring to rotate via the fixed gear wheel, and the universal gear ring drives the steering gear wheel to rotate and then drives a front wheel to rotate through the chain; during steering of the bicycle, the steering gear wheel rotates around the universal gear ring and keeps in contact with the universal gear all the time when simultaneously steering with the front fork, so that the purposes of steering and driving are fulfilled. By the front-wheel-driven steering bicycle, the problem during running the bicycle through forwards flexing both feet is solved, and a fundamental change of lowering the height of the bicycle can be realized to make on / off more convenient and riding safer.
